Volker Hennings is a scholar working on Environmental Engineering, Soil Science and Civil and Structural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Volker Hennings has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 481 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Environmental Engineering, 9 papers in Soil Science and 5 papers in Civil and Structural Engineering. Recurrent topics in Volker Hennings's work include Soil Geostatistics and Mapping (7 papers),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(6 papers) and Soil and Unsaturated Flow (5 papers). Volker Hennings is often cited by papers focused on Soil Geostatistics and Mapping (7 papers), Soil Carbon and Nitrogen Dynamics (6 papers) and Soil and Unsaturated Flow (5 papers). Volker Hennings collaborates with scholars based in Germany, China and Canada. Volker Hennings's co-authors include Olaf Tietje, U. R. Müller, Bernhard Wagner, Gerd Wessolek, Rudolf Plagge, V. R. Tarnawski, Uwe Schindler, Chunsheng Hu, Lothar Mueller and B.C. Ball and has published in prestigious journals such as Geoderma, Soil and Tillage Research and Anaesthesia.
